More about Center for ASD

Our organization was founded in March of 2009 to assist those with Autism and other special needs, as well as their families, both emotionally and financially. Since then, our grass roots organization has helped over 100 families and that number is rapidly growing. We firmly believe to become successful, children with special needs learn and grow more with experience. For this reason we strive to find real world situations and opportunities for them to take part in that will lead to strong foundations for a successful life. We now have three major programs to turn these dreams into reality.

The X-CEL PROGRAM focuses on teens and young adults. We assist them in finding community service projects that will implement educational life lessons and job skills. These projects keep them active in the community instead of isolated as well as give the general public more experience around those with special needs which helps to dispel the many myths surrounding them.

THRIVE provides emotional and psychological support for families by bringing them together in a safe environment where their children can play and be accepted. A Parent Support Group has a licensed counselor teach a variety of skills to aid in stronger familial relationships. A Teen Group allows kids with special needs the opportunity to learn basic social skills and talk openly in a safe environment. The social skills the kids learn and the support the families receive reach far past the doors of our Center.

GROW is the new and upcoming after school program which will provide one on one tutoring and continued socialization with peers after the school bell rings. The participants will be assessed and have a plan put in place by a BCBA to help them achieve the most possible success. This is for students Pre K through 12th grade.

The Center for ASD now accepts Medicaid and has partnered with Behavioral Innovations in order to provide the best care possible. The Center also fills the gap for those adults who have aged out of standard government and private programs. The Center not only provides a much needed respite for the families but a chance for these adults to test and expand their boundaries, to be a part of the world around them.
